Eastern Estates Manufactured Housing Community is situated at 90 Eastern Park Blvd 90 E, New Pekin, IN 47165, USA. This address places it within Washington County, offering residents the tranquility of a smaller town while maintaining reasonable accessibility to larger nearby urban centers. New Pekin itself is a charming town, providing a quieter pace of life often sought after by those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of bigger cities.
The community's location on Eastern Park Boulevard suggests an established presence within the local area. For Indiana locals, accessibility is often a key consideration. While New Pekin offers local conveniences, residents of Eastern Estates will likely find themselves within a reasonable driving distance of essential services, shopping, and dining options in nearby towns. Salem, for instance, a larger town in Washington County, is typically a short drive away and offers more extensive amenities, including grocery stores, healthcare facilities, and various retail establishments.
For those who commute or enjoy exploring the broader Indiana landscape, the community’s proximity to state roads is an important factor. State Road 60, a significant east-west route, runs near New Pekin, providing connections to other parts of southern Indiana. This makes Eastern Estates a potentially convenient location for individuals working in neighboring towns or those who enjoy weekend trips to explore Indiana's natural beauty, such as nearby state parks or recreational areas. When considering a manufactured housing community, understanding the services provided is essential for prospective residents. While specific, comprehensive lists of services might not always be exhaustively detailed in public records, based on the nature of manufactured housing communities and available resident feedback, here are the expected services at Eastern Estates Manufactured Housing Community:
- Lot Rental: The primary service offered at Eastern Estates, like all manufactured home communities, is the rental of land lots. Residents typically own their manufactured homes but pay a monthly fee to rent the plot of land their home occupies.
- Utility Hookups: Residents can expect the necessary infrastructure for utility connections, including water, sewer, and electricity. It’s important for prospective residents to clarify which utilities are included in the lot rent and which are the responsibility of the homeowner.
- Community Management: Eastern Estates has a management structure responsible for overseeing the community. This includes enforcing park rules, managing common areas, and addressing resident concerns. However, some past resident feedback indicates potential challenges with the responsiveness or local presence of property management.
- Common Area Maintenance: While residents are responsible for maintaining their individual lots, the community management typically handles the upkeep of common areas, such as roads within the park and shared spaces. Some resident feedback suggests an emphasis on residents maintaining their own yards to keep the community presentable.
- Waste Management: Access to trash and recycling services is a standard offering in most residential communities, including manufactured housing parks.
